The village of Ballydim in Northern Ireland during the early 1940s.
Margaret Henderson is an elementary school teacher in the Northern Ireland public school system, seeking to get her teaching diploma by working at Ballydim. As she struggles through her teaching practice, she encounters several major crises of confidence. These not only test her personally, but also point up searching questions for parents, the community and the education system itself.
